Why is a DOT Consortium Required?

Owner Operators- DOT requires all owner-operators to enroll in a consortium so they are included in a compliant random testing pool because they cannot randomly test themselves.

Small Employers-Some smaller companies may not have enough drivers or safety-sensitive employees to maintain their own statistically valid random pool. Therefore, by joining a consortium, they are combined with other companies to form a large pool that meets DOT testing requirements.

Large Employers-Larger fleets may manage their own random pool but often use a consortium/TPA to outsource the process, reduce administrative burden, and ensure strict compliance.

Agency Coverage & Current Minimum Random Rates

Percentages are set by each DOT agency and may change.

FMCSA: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ration

Under the jurisdiction of 49 CFR 382.305, employers must uphold a compliant random testing program. In Micanopy, FL, as in the rest of the nation, owner-operators are mandated to participate in a consortium pool that encompasses at least two covered employees.

  • 50% - Controlled Substances (DOT 5-panel urine)
  • 10% - DOT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T)

USCG- United States Coast Guard (now under homeland security)

According to 46 CFR Part 16.230, marine employers are required to carry out random drug testing for crew members engaged in safety-sensitive positions. In Micanopy, FL, this rule is crucial due to the vast number of maritime activities and the intricate waterways.

  • 50%- Controlled Substances (DOT 5-panel urine)
  • Alcohol testing is not required under current USCG random testing minimums.

FRA- Federal Railroad Administration

Railroads are obliged to submit and adhere to a random plan approved by the FRA as per regulations 49 CFR 219.601-219.609. In Micanopy, FL, these compliance criteria aid in safeguarding the integrity and safety of railway operations.

Employee Category Drugs Alcohol
Covered Service 25% 10%
Maintenance of Way / Roadway Workers 25% 10%
Mechanical 50% 25%

DOT Consortium: Frequently Asked Questions

What is a DOT Consortium (C/TPA) and who needs it?

A C/TPA is a service provider that oversees either part or all of an employer's drug and alcohol testing program, coordinating random testing pools according to 49 CFR part 40 regulations.

Are random testing percentages always fixed or variable?

The rates for DOT random testing can fluctuate each year depending on the positivity rate; however, within our consortium, every DOT random testing fee is covered, regardless of the rate.

What occurs when I'm notified for a random test?

ADT will inform the company DER or Owner Operator via email/phone with details about the nearest testing location and guide them on the necessary steps. Once informed, the selected individual must promptly head to the testing site.

What substances are screened in a DOT drug test?

The DOT drug test checks for a DOT 5-panel urine and conducts a DOT breath alcohol test. It is essential that all tests are performed using a Federal CCF form alongside a Federal Alcohol Testing Form.
